Stanbic PMI: Private sector sees sustained growth in July 

Our Reporter4 weeks ago04 mins

Uganda’s private sector continued its robust expansion in July 2025, driven by strong demand and new client wins, though rising input costs prompted firms to increase prices, according to the latest Stanbic Bank Purchasing Managers’ Index (PMI).
